Title: Reconditioning Sheridan Blue Streaks (late 80's) bolt lug thread size?
Post by: nzimmers on December 12, 2020, 08:08:01 PM
Hello Folks I'm slowly reconditioning two Sheridan Blue Streaks - one of them I bought second hand and the bolt lug was something that was clobbered in there - I'd like to see if I can clean up the threads with a tap but I can't tell what the thread is even looking at the new bolt lug that I bought as a replacement.  seems close to 4-40 but that's too small - maybe 1/8-40 NS? 

does anyone know for sure?
Title: Re: Reconditioning Sheridan Blue Streaks (late 80's) bolt lug thread size?
Post by: Van on December 13, 2020, 07:36:57 PM
  If you got the hex head lug bolt from Mac 1 for a pre 89 gun the extra one I have screws in and tightens up on a 5-44 screw checker.  I don't know about newer ones though. Hope this helps.  I had to get a tap online to clean up the threads as its not a common one at the hardware store.  This was on a 71 model streak.
